Common Causes of Broken Keys
Keys can break for a number of reasons. Understanding these causes can assist in avoiding future incidents:
Wear and Tear: Over time, keys can use down due to frequent usage, resulting in weakened shafts that are more most likely to break.Poor Key Design: Keys that are inadequately created may do not have structural stability, making them more prone to breaking under tension.Inaccurate Key Usage: Using extreme force to turn a key, specifically in a jammed lock, can quickly lead to a breakage.Environmental Factors: Extreme temperature levels or exposure to wetness can damage metal keys, resulting in brittleness.Lock Malfunctions: A malfunctioning lock can put unnecessary tension on a key, causing it to snap during operation.Indications of a Broken Key

1. Eliminate the Broken Key
If a key breaks within a lock, the very first action is to eliminate the broken part:
Use tweezers or needle-nose pliers: If a piece is standing out of the lock, carefully pull it out.Place a key extractor tool: This specialized tool can assist extract lodged parts more efficiently.ToolBest Used ForTweezersShallow extractionKey extractor toolDeeply trapped key piecesLube sprayEasing extraction of stuck parts2. Superglue Method
For situations where a key has partially broken but is undamaged enough to remain grasped, the superglue technique may provide a short-term fix.
Tidy the broken surfaces thoroughly.Apply a thin layer of superglue.Hold the pieces together for a couple of minutes until the glue sets.
Note: This approach is not a long-term solution and needs to be used with care as the repair can quickly fail under functional stress.
3. Metal Epoxy
For a more robust repair, metal epoxy supplies a more powerful bond than superglue.
Follow the guidelines on the epoxy product packaging for preparing the adhesive.Apply to the broken location and hold till set (typically a few hours).4. Duplicate the Key
In instances where lock performance is vital, creating a duplicate key is typically the very best path:
Visit a locksmith: Many locksmith professionals can replicate keys quickly and effectively.Use a key-tracing service: Some locksmiths utilize tracing techniques to cut an identical key based upon the remnants.5. Lock Replacement
When keys consistently break, it might be because of lock problems instead of key stability. In such cases:
Consult a locksmith to examine the lock's condition.Consider changing the lock totally if considerable damage or wear appears.Avoiding Key Breakage

Can I repair a broken key myself?
Yes, you can attempt to repair a broken key yourself utilizing approaches like the superglue or metal epoxy strategies. However, these are momentary repairs, and it is a good idea to speak with a professional locksmith for a more resilient option.
2. Is it worth repairing a broken key?
Sometimes, especially with nostalgic or distinct keys, a repair might deserve it. For standard keys, replication or replacement is generally more effective and trustworthy.
3. How can I avoid my keys from breaking?
To avoid damage, guarantee that keys are not subjected to excessive force, regularly check them for wear, and keep locks well-maintained.
4. When should I seek a locksmith's help?
If you are unable to eliminate a broken key from a lock or if the lock malfunctions frequently, it's finest to seek a locksmith's knowledge.
